Original Description
Theodore Robinson’s Giverny at Night (1892, often misattributed to Theodore Butler) is a mesmerizing Impressionist masterpiece that captures Claude Monet’s garden under the cloak of twilight. Bathed in silvery moonlight, the scene shimmers with fragmented brushstrokes—lavender shadows pooling beneath trees, golden window lights dissolving into indigo skies. This rare nocturnal study exemplifies American Impressionism’s dialogue with Monet’s techniques, painted during Robinson’s pivotal stays in Giverny where he worked alongside the French master. Unlike sun-drenched daytime impressions, the work’s mysterious atmosphere—achieved through layered violets and emergent yellows—shows Impressionism’s capacity for moody poeticism. Though less famous than Monet’s Water Lilies, it remains seminal for demonstrating how Impressionist principles translated into nighttime luminosity, bridging 19th-century plein air traditions with modern emotional abstraction.
